Output 84c2a764e3592cfeb2d9504ea39204166105cdd42db0df81b70ccce6679d2def:30

value
83060
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d7bdb723117c42e88402821438862aba1c5601d9 OP_EQUAL
address
3MMkUSeC2K7cTrU7TkV574hxAhHJ6D2rjm
transaction
84c2a764e3592cfeb2d9504ea39204166105cdd42db0df81b70ccce6679d2def
spent
true